#8d6372 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8d6372 is composed of 55.3% red, 38.8%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.8% magenta, 19.1%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 338.6 degrees, a saturation of 17.5% and a lightness of 47.1%. #8d6372 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6e4 with #1b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#8d6372 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8d6372 has RGB values of R:141, G:99,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.3, Y:0.19,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9266034.

Shades and Tints of #8d6372
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030202 is the darkest color, while #f9f6f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8d6372
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7577 is the less saturated color, while #e90758 is the most saturated one.
